
This 2010 compilation collects singles and B-sides from the Jackson 5's early years on Motown, including many tracks previously unavailable in the digital domain. It offers a deep dive into the group's formative period and their unique sound.
- The album was released on March 30, 2010, by UNI/Motown Records.
- It features soul, motown, and funk music from the group's early career.
- This compilation aims to present a comprehensive look at the Jackson 5's singles and B-sides during their time with Motown.
The Jackson 5 were a pioneering American soul-pop group from the late 1960s and 1970s, originally from Gary, Indiana. They were one of the most successful vocal groups of the 20th century, known for their blend of soul, funk, and pop music.
